More about the book

Focusing on moral philosophy, the book provides an accessible overview of key ethical theories from Socrates to contemporary thinkers. It features structured explanations of significant philosophical writings, addressing essential themes such as right and wrong, social contracts, and environmental ethics. Key figures like Aristotle, Kant, and Nietzsche are included, alongside discussions on the objective/subjective debate and the interplay between morality and religion. This resource is designed for readers seeking to engage with classic ethical texts without prior expertise.
